"This was an experience like no other and exceptional in every way. Staff were extremely helpful, courteous and professional. The building itself is like a museum (it actually was until the 1970s!) so expect to see genuine historical art on the walls, remnants of Inka stonework, original colonial architecture. The restaurant is excellent for breakfast lunch or dinner. We only stayed one night here for my birthday and the hotel sent up a birthday cake to the room!! I was blown away. I’ve never paid this much for a room in my life but it was 100% worth the price point. If they offer you a discounted upgrade, take it!! I’ve never been in such an opulent room and the name of the hotel is apt - Inka Palace - I felt like royalty. Handy to know: the hotel is steps from some excellent shops, ruins and restaurants. There is an ATM in the lobby and the front desk will break large notes for you. Absolutely exceptional. When I’m next in Cusco I will definitely be back! Hopefully for a longer stay!!"
